Darrell's Story
It’s hard to believe that it’s been over 50 years since I left Charlotte HS. Bill Reeves, Mike Keene and I headed to Central College Of Iowa to “show those guys” what great athletes we were!! I lasted 3 weeks on the football team. They were 50 to 100 lbs bigger than I was. I quickly realized it was time for me to head back East before they “killed me”. I ended up going to Oswego State and enrolled in their industrial arts program played varsity baseball (ended up captain in my junior and senior year).
Married Georgeanne (Missy) Davy and we had two children Jesse and Joseph. The boys each have two children (They each have a boy and a girl). We are all living in New Hampshire in the Lakes Region.
I remarried 30 years ago and we are all doing wonderful.

ction field. I worked for a company for ten year and then bought it. At that time Renewable Energy was just being thought of as Commercially Scaleable. I was intrigued and decided to focus on this new market. I have been building Renewable Energy projects for the past 40 years. The company is made up of a wonderful group of great individuals. We have offices in New Hampshire, Newark New Jersey, Calgary Alberta and Houston Texas.
I sold the company in 2015 to a publicly traded company that is listed on the N.Y. stock exchange. I remain the CEO of my company and still am having a great time.
The truth be known, I am confident that Charlotte HS had a huge impact on the trajectory my life took. My teammates, classmates, coaches and teachers influenced me in so many ways. I cannot thank you all enough.
